Instructions to make Mike’s Giant Seafood Stuffed Quahog Grilled Clams:

  1. Mix your stuffing well and heat. Use reserved clam juice if you feel your stuffing is too dry. You’ll want it somewhat moist. No need to fry your stuffing if opting out of the fresh veggies. Just heat/steam in microwave.
  2. Dislodge clams from shell and put back into place. Reserve any fluids if you possibly can.
  3. If incorporating the fresh veggies, fry in butter until translucent. About 3 minutes for fine minced. Then add stuffing. My students opted for both versions.
  4. Pack stuffing tightly and generously on your raw giant clams. Grill for 7 minutes covered at 400°. Or, until they’re bubbling. Add cheeses at the finish and allow to melt.
  5. Serve these delicious appetizers with hot sauces to the side. Garnish with fresh parsley. Enjoy!
